Immerse yourself in Pop art and in 1960s America.
Discover paintings inspired by comic strips : Mickey Mouse, Popeye, romance and war comics.
How can the painter brushes transform a comic strip info a masterpiece of a new genre ?
Why is Roy Lichtenstein's art so easy to recognise ?
The artist experiments with original techniques : Ben-Day dots, Rowlux, enamel...
How do consumer products - hot dogs, turkey, domestic appliances - replace traditional art subjects?
Make your way into the colourful world of Pop art!
